Our Kahiau topic was poverty and the way the industrial age impacted poverty was that it caused people to separate into social classes. Instead of one whole community working to survive, now you have a bunch of individuals competing to be better then the person next to them. We see this in our world today. That is why we want to go to the best schools and have the most money. People are fighting their way up in society and the people who fall behind become poor. BBC, (20 May, 2020).
